## Ticket: Receipt mailer failing in staging

New folks: the Givewell-style donation-receipt mailer in Heartstack reads its SMTP relay settings from the staging .env, which was copied without the send credential, so every receipt job fails silently. Fix is to restore the missing entry and restart the mailer pod. Add this line to the staging env file:

sealed setting: LEDGER_TOKEN20=6148d35bbb480b0ab79e

**Ticket SR-482: Signature verification failure in Keywheel rotation pipeline**

During review of last night's rotation run, Keywheel rejected the staging manifest with a signature mismatch. I traced this to the rotation job emitting bundles signed with the retired key while the verifier had already been updated to the new trust root. The fix in this branch pins the verifier to accept both keys during the overlap window. Reviewer, please confirm the pinned value matches the registry entry. The expected new signing key follows below.

deploy key for kagup-bawig: bky9_ZMq28eTw9

Warranty costs on the Corveta line ran 29% over provision last quarter. Root cause: premature actuator wear in units built before the March tooling change. Expect elevated claims through Q3 as the installed base ages. Actions: increase the warranty reserve by the amount modelled in scenario B, reclass the overrun to a dedicated cost centre, and flag variances weekly. Supplier recovery negotiations are in progress; do not book anticipated recoveries yet. Reserve levels also reflect the plans stated in the confidential note below.

board note of tagug-hahag: Praionax Logistics is in early talks to buy Julaxek Group for about $36.3 million. The Julmir launch date is March 1, and nothing goes to the press before then.

Subject: Handover — garage occupancy feed

Hey Priya,

Taking off Friday, so the Loomgate garage feed is yours next week. Ingest has been steady since we bumped the batch size; just watch the level-3 sensor, it drops rows sometimes. Dashboards are under "Occupancy/Loomgate" as usual. For direct checks, the reporting replica is reachable with the string below.

Cheers,
Marek

database URL for bahop-yagep: mssql://sildor_svc:35ha7jz@db-fb6d.nelvrodyn.example:5432/casath